Why do people search for "300 Meet the Spartans" instead of just Meet the Spartans? Because the parody’s full theatrical title was Meet the Spartans, but it is universally recognized as a spoof of 300. Adding "300" improves search engine visibility, especially for casual users who remember the original film’s name but not the parody’s exact title.

Meet the Spartans is not a major studio priority. It wasn’t re-released on 4K Blu-ray, nor does it stream prominently on Netflix or Amazon Prime in India. This creates a vacuum. Piracy sites like isaidub fill that vacuum, offering compressed, dubbed versions tailored to local internet speeds (slow connections, cheap data plans).
